Preston's Summary

Justin Baer is an editor and writer at The Wall Street Journal. He specializes in finance and investment, covering topics such as asset management, investment strategies, and personal finance, while also exploring the intersection of sports and sports business. Justin's work has been featured in Financial News, MarketWatch, and various other prominent publications.

Pitching Insights

Justin Baer's reporting primarily focuses on finance, particularly with an emphasis on investment analysis and breaking news within the private sector. He covers a wide range of topics including specific companies like ICBC, Berkshire Hathaway, and individuals such as Warren Buffett and Charlie Munger.

To effectively reach out to Justin Baer, consider providing insights into financial market trends or developments related to the companies and figures he frequently reports on. Additionally, if you have access to exclusive data or breaking news in the finance industry that aligns with his coverage themes, it could be valuable for him.

Given his national focus on the United States, pitches should keep this geographic focus in mind when offering relevant information about US-based financial institutions or key figures in the US financial landscape.
